Night-shift staff: Floor 4 of the Tellhaven Building opens this week. After 21:00, access is via the rear stairwell only; the lifts are locked out overnight during the settling period. Complete a walk-through of the new floor once per shift and log it. The stairwell keypad accepts the code below.

badge for yahop-fawep: bdg-XBKXI-68071

# SproutClock Onboarding

Welcome aboard! SproutClock schedules watering runs per greenhouse zone. The cron worker lives in `scheduler/`, and zone configs are YAML — don't hand-edit in prod. If the admin console ever locks you out after a migration, there's a standing recovery flow. Use the passphrase below to unlock the maintainer account.

unlock words, baguf-badug: aldath-ralwyn-gilath-oliys-sorius-raleth-pelmir-praeth-lamix-druvan-siliel-fraax-queniel

Q: How do I rerun the Fairgate rate-parity checker before a release? A: Trigger the Cormody sweep job from the release console; it compares our published hotel rates against the mirrored channel feeds for the Selwyn portfolio. Expect a 20-minute run. Discrepancies above 2% block the release automatically, so review the variance report before cutting the tag. Historical runs are kept for 90 days. If the checker's credential cache is wiped during a redeploy, restore it with the recovery passphrase below.

vault phrase of tajef-faduf = casox-ralius-julir

**Action item (P2):** So, the bulk-edit bug in the Quillbase admin table strikes again — selecting 200+ rows and hitting "apply" silently dropped edits past the pagination boundary. Marva's patch adds a confirmation count, but we still owe the release notes a proper warning until 4.2 ships. Release manager: please hold the train until the regression suite covers multi-page selections. Full repro steps, the rollback plan, and owner assignments are on the internal tracker page.

wiki page, kahog-hahig: https://vault.zemvargrid.internal/display/deploy/repo/settings/merge_requests/job/settings/6f3b933774dbc5320a4daa18